MESA, Ariz.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Nov 3, 2025--

ManageWare Solutions has been providing Bill Review, Utilization Review and Case Management technology and services to the workers’ compensation industry since 2014.

ManageWare now offers the market’s first, Single-Technology Ecosystem providing Claims Administration, Medical Bill Review, Utilization Review/Case Management and a Provider Network Management Platform integrated into a single platform.

Real-time, web-services integration eliminates the need for traditional EDI integration between separate platforms… decreasing costs and increasing efficiency. ManageWare tailors this Ecosystem to the small to mid-size Payer/Administrator and Joint Powers Authority markets.

Chris Tran, President and CEO of ManageWare, offers, “The challenges facing small to mid-size carriers and administrators today are evolving quite rapidly. There is a greater demand for solutions that are interconnected that assist in the adjudication of Workers’ Compensation claims.”

“Our collective experience with our clients and partners echoes exactly what is being talked about in the marketplace today.”

  1. The desire to eliminate costs associated with building and maintaining vendor EDI’s
  2. Improved vendor management by reducing the number of vendors needed to connect and share data in the process.
  3. Implement new ideas or enhancements to the WC program in an accelerated manner.
  4. Real time updates on all information across the ecosystem such as claims and vendor data… no more waiting for scheduled EDI’s to run.

"We are incredibly excited to announce the launch of S.O.S Intelligence to address the documented need and desire for a single platform. With the experience and commitment to our clients in this market, we believe that S.O.S. Intelligence delivers a comprehensive solution with the total cost of implementation and use that is unmatched in the marketplace compared to legacy or new Claims System technologies,” Tran adds.
